Compression Socks That Will Win You A Marathon
For decades, compression socks have been used to prevent deep vein thrombosis and blood clots. In most cases, compression socks look like really ugly tights. Beauty is skin deep, though, as these socks are very clever as they increase circulation in your legs, prevent the formation of clots and in turn can save your life. But it’s not just the older generation that these compression socks are popular among; the younger generations are taking them up, too.

Apr 14, 2016Where to Watch the Boston Marathon
Boston, the city that kicked off a revolution, still mourns the loss of Babe Ruth and takes pride in dropping the “R” in conversation, also hosts one of the country’s greatest feats of athletics, the Boston Marathon. The Boston Marathon (celebrating 120 years in 2016) is hosted by the Boston Athletic Association and is always held on Patriot’s Day, a special Massachusetts holiday celebrating the April 18, 1775, shot “heard round the world” when the Battle of Lexington and Concord jumpstarted the American Revolution.
